Licensing and Regulatory Compliance: The Foundation of Trust
The first, and arguably most important, indicator of an online casino’s reliability is its licensing status. In Ireland, operators must hold a license from a reputable regulatory body, such as the Revenue Commissioners. This license signifies adherence to stringent standards regarding player protection, responsible gambling practices, and financial probity. Analysts should meticulously examine the licensing details, including the issuing authority, the license’s validity period, and any associated conditions. A casino holding multiple licenses from respected jurisdictions (e.g., the UK Gambling Commission, the Malta Gaming Authority) further enhances its credibility, demonstrating a commitment to global best practices. Furthermore, compliance with Irish gambling legislation, including age verification protocols and anti-money laundering (AML) procedures, is non-negotiable. Failure to meet these requirements can result in significant penalties and reputational damage, making it crucial for analysts to assess the operator’s compliance track record.
Game Fairness and Randomness: Ensuring a Level Playing Field
The integrity of the games offered is another critical aspect of reliability. Players must be assured that the outcomes of games are genuinely random and not manipulated in any way. This is achieved through the use of Random Number Generators (RNGs), which are algorithms that produce unpredictable sequences of numbers. Reliable online casinos subject their RNGs to regular audits by independent testing agencies, such as eCOGRA or iTech Labs. These agencies verify that the RNGs meet industry standards and that the games are fair. Analysts should scrutinize the casino’s website for certificates from these testing agencies, which provide concrete evidence of game fairness. Furthermore, the Return to Player (RTP) percentages of the games should be clearly displayed and consistent with industry averages. Any discrepancies or lack of transparency in this area should raise immediate red flags.
The Role of Software Providers
The software providers that supply the games also play a significant role in determining game fairness. Reputable providers, such as Microgaming, NetEnt, and Playtech, have established reputations for developing fair and reliable games. Analysts should investigate the software providers used by the casino and assess their track records. Casinos that partner with well-respected providers are more likely to offer games that are fair and transparent.
Security and Data Protection: Safeguarding Player Information
In an era of increasing cyber threats, robust security measures are essential for building and maintaining player trust. Reliable online casinos employ advanced security protocols to protect player data and financial transactions. This includes using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ption to encrypt sensitive information, such as credit card details and personal data. Analysts should verify that the casino uses SSL encryption and that it has implemented other security measures, such as firewalls and intrusion detection systems. Furthermore, the casino should have a clear and transparent privacy policy that explains how player data is collected, used, and protected. Compliance with data protection regulations, such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R), is also crucial. A casino’s commitment to data security is a direct reflection of its commitment to player safety and its long-term viability.
Payment Methods and Withdrawal Processes: Facilitating Seamless Transactions
The ease and efficiency of payment methods and withdrawal processes are critical factors in player satisfaction and, consequently, casino reliability. Reliable casinos offer a wide range of secure and convenient payment options, including credit cards, e-wallets (e.g., PayPal, Skrill, Neteller), and bank transfers. The withdrawal process should be straightforward, with clear instructions and reasonable processing times. Analysts should assess the variety of payment methods available, the associated fees (if any), and the speed of withdrawals. Delays in withdrawals, particularly unexplained ones, can erode player trust and damage the casino’s reputation. Transparency regarding withdrawal limits and processing times is essential. Furthermore, the casino should have robust anti-fraud measures in place to protect against fraudulent transactions.
